在这个科技日新月异的时代,智能电视已经成为家庭娱乐中心的重要组成部分。然而,对于许多新手来说,电视机编程可能显得既神秘又复杂。别担心,今天我将带你轻松入门,通过实例教学,让你玩转智能电视!
一、什么是电视机编程?
电视机编程,顾名思义,就是利用编程技术对智能电视进行定制和开发。这包括但不限于:添加应用、修改界面、开发游戏等。随着智能电视技术的不断发展,编程变得越来越容易,甚至一些简单的编程任务可以由普通用户完成。
二、入门必备的编程语言
虽然智能电视编程可以使用多种编程语言,但以下三种是新手入门的最佳选择:
1. JavaScript
JavaScript 是智能电视编程中最常用的语言之一。它不仅简单易学,而且功能强大,可以轻松实现丰富的交互效果。
2. Python
Python 是一种非常流行的编程语言,以其简洁明了的语法著称。在智能电视编程中,Python 可以用来开发脚本、自动化任务等。
3. C
C# 是一种面向对象的编程语言,广泛应用于游戏开发和商业应用。在智能电视编程中,C# 可以用来开发高性能的应用程序。
三、实例教学:添加一个简单应用
下面我们以添加一个简单的天气应用为例,来了解一下智能电视编程的基本流程。
1. 创建应用
首先,在智能电视上找到“应用市场”,搜索并安装一个编程开发工具,如 Web TV.js 或 Smart TV JavaScript。
2. 编写代码
打开开发工具,编写以下 JavaScript 代码:
function showWeather() {
var city = "北京";
var url = "http://api.weatherapi.com/v1/current.json?key=your_api_key&q=" + city;
fetch(url)
.then(response => response.json())
.then(data => {
document.getElementById("weather").innerText = "当前温度:" + data.current.temp_c + "℃";
})
.catch(error => {
console.log(error);
});
}
showWeather();
3. 部署应用
将代码保存为 .html 文件,然后在智能电视上部署该文件。接下来,你就可以在电视上查看实时天气了!
四、拓展阅读
为了更好地掌握智能电视编程,以下是一些拓展阅读推荐:
- 《智能电视编程实战》
- 《JavaScript 从入门到精通》
- 《Python 从入门到实践》
通过以上实例教学,相信你已经对智能电视编程有了初步的了解。接下来,就让我们一起玩转智能电视吧!
